Transaction 22970709848d2ced3a052507b45256113471ed5359454f274121872f42e34e1c
1 Input
2 Outputs
- 22970709848d2ced3a052507b45256113471ed5359454f274121872f42e34e1c:0
- 22970709848d2ced3a052507b45256113471ed5359454f274121872f42e34e1c:1
value 9323
address 1EyKUSzTCpZiFo8ozPhcbQXxneqebCTqc6
value 420000
address 17Np6zHDkbZ36EM2dGdnexEum2m7ru5kWs